Uneaten GUMBO Cash Could Pay for 'Nonbroadband' Projects

Louisiana could use unspent cash from a broadband grant program for non-internet infrastructure. The state House voted 100-0 Thursday to pass HB-617, which would permit unobligated funds from the Granting Unserved Municipalities Broadband Opportunities (GUMBO) program for “nonbroadband infrastructure project…
